The EPCOS (TDK) W1020 is a SAW (Surface Acoustic Wave) filter designed for intermediate frequency (IF) filtering applications. SAW filters are widely used in communication systems to selectively pass or reject signals at specific frequencies, enabling clear signal transmission and reception. The W1020 boasts a compact size and robust performance, making it suitable for a range of applications where space and reliability are critical.

Technical Specifications
While precise specifications require referencing the official EPCOS (TDK) datasheet for the W1020, typical SAW filter parameters include center frequency, bandwidth, insertion loss, ripple, and rejection. These parameters define the filter's ability to pass the desired signal while attenuating unwanted signals. The operating temperature range and impedance matching characteristics are also critical specifications.
SAW filters like the W1020 utilize piezoelectric materials to convert electrical signals into mechanical waves on the surface of the device and then back into electrical signals. This process allows for precise filtering characteristics to be achieved. The design and manufacturing of SAW filters require specialized expertise and equipment to ensure optimal performance.
